Sun in Aquarius Overview
Aquarius, the eleventh sign of the zodiac, is ruled by Saturn and Uranus, the planets of discipline and revolution. Individuals born between January 20th and February 18th have the Sun in Aquarius, which imparts an innovative, humanitarian, and independent nature to their personality.
Aquarius is a fixed air sign, representing innovation, social consciousness, and intellectual progress. Sun in Aquarius individuals are known for their forward-thinking vision, love for humanity, and unique perspective on life. They are natural rebels who challenge the status quo and work toward creating a better world.
